This is an impressively high land speed (900 km/h, or about 560 mi/h): much greater than the typical highway speed limit of 27 m/s or 96 km/h, but considerably shy of the record of 343 m/s or 1,234 km/h, set in 1997. In a displacement-time graph, the slope or gradient of the line, is equal to the velocity of the object. At what time(s) was the car accelerating? This is also true for a position graph where the slope is changing. Thus a graph of position versus time gives a general relationship among displacement, velocity, and time, as well as giving detailed numerical information about a specific situation. The area under (above when negative) the velocity vs time graph gives the change in position (displacement) The area under (above when negative) the acceleration vs time graph gives the change in velocity ; Acceleration v's Time Graph Revision Questions.
